Felix Primary School is seeking a dedicated, proactive and reliable Site Manager / Caretaker to play a key role in maintaining a safe, welcoming and well-cared-for environment for our pupils, staff and wider community.
This is an important position within our school, responsible for the day-to-day care, maintenance, security and health and safety of our buildings and grounds. We are looking for someone who takes pride in their work, enjoys solving problems and understands the vital contribution a well-maintained site makes to children's learning and wellbeing. The role includes managing routine maintenance, overseeing contractors, carrying out health and safety checks, responding to site issues and supporting the smooth running of school life.
We are looking for a Site Manager / Caretaker who:
- takes pride in maintaining high standards across the school environment
- has practical maintenance and repair skills and can respond effectively to day-to-day site issues
- has a strong awareness of health and safety requirements and understands the importance of keeping children safe
- is organised, reliable and able to manage competing priorities effectively
- builds positive relationships with staff, pupils, families and contractors.
